In general, for a lot of professions Nov, Dec and Jan are the hardest times to gain work as Adelaide 'shuts down' for the Christmas period and this is also the time when the kids have their 6 weeks school summer holidays so many people are on leave.

 

From talking to people, graphic design work is not so in demand in Adelaide. I worked with a lady recently and she had changed profession because of this. A friends partner works in graphic design but he got the job through what I call the 'Adelaide Recruitment method' which is through a friend or family member and he initially contracted to them part-time and then got a short term contract when someone was on leave.

 

Try to make some contacts and networks and this could help you get a foot in the door.
